What Resident Evil Requiem changed about those stakes

Here's the thing: the bar has never been higher. Resident Evil Requiem, Capcom's latest entry in the survival horror series, crossed 6 million copies sold in the weeks after its February 27, 2026 release, making it the fastest-selling game in the franchise's 30-year history. The series is at peak cultural relevance right now, riding the momentum of its 30th anniversary with a game that clearly connected with both longtime fans and newcomers.

That success puts the movie reboot in an uncomfortable position. Deliver something worthy of the moment, and Cregger could be the director who finally cracks the code on Resident Evil adaptations. Fall short, and he's following in the footsteps of 2022's Resident Evil: Welcome to Raccoon City, a film that managed to disappoint even fans with low expectations.

A gamer directing a game adaptation

What separates Cregger from previous directors who took a swing at the franchise is that he's coming in as a self-described fan who fears bad adaptations just as much as the audience does. That's a meaningful distinction. His creative instincts lean hard into horror-comedy balance, which aligns well with what made Resident Evil 4 such a template for the series.

He's been upfront that the film won't retread the events of any specific game. Instead, it will exist within the franchise's world, drawing on the energy of Resident Evil 2 और RE3 while aiming for the tone of RE4. In his New York Times interview, he described the appeal this way: "I love the idea of being pitted against a world that is hellbent on annihilating you... It just feels fun and I haven't seen a movie that offers that sort of experience."

That's a promising pitch. The key here is whether the final film delivers on that energy or gets lost trying to please everyone at once.

The cast and the calendar

The film stars Austin Abrams (also in Weapons), Kali Reis (True Detective: Night Country), और Paul Walter Houser (The Fantastic Four: First Steps). It's set to hit theaters on September 18, 2026, which means Cregger has a few months left before the verdict comes in.

For context, the broader environment for video game adaptations has shifted considerably. The Last of Us और Fallout proved that staying faithful to source material tone and universe can translate into genuine mainstream hits. Studios are paying attention. The pressure on Cregger isn't just fan expectation, it's an entire industry watching to see if the Resident Evil IP can finally land a film adaptation that sticks.
